Abstract
Purpose: This study evaluated patients diagnosed with acute pancreatitis in the emergency department by comparing the BUN/Albumin Ratio (BAR) and BISAP scores to indicate disease severity and prognosis.
Materials and Methods: 457 patients diagnosed with acute pancreatitis between 2016 and 2021 were included in this observational study, which was planned retrospectively. The laboratory data of the patients and the calculated BISAP scores were recorded.
Results: Patients were categorized according to the BISAP score; 385 (84.2%) patients were at low risk for acute pancreatitis, while 72 (15.8%) were at high risk.
